About Color #EFD0FA (#EFD0FA)
#EFD0FA is a purple color (colour) with RGB channel values of 239 red, 208 green, and 250 blue. The blue channel is dominant with a relatively balanced channel distribution. In HSL terms, the hue sits at 284 degrees with 81% saturation and 90% lightness, placing it in the cool range of the colour spectrum.
The perceived brightness of #EFD0FA is 222/255 using the ITU-R BT.601 luma formula (0.299R + 0.587G + 0.114B). This means it appears bright to the human eye and is best paired with dark text for readability. For print production, the CMYK equivalent is 4% cyan, 17% magenta, 0% yellow, and 2% key (black).
The WCAG contrast ratio of #EFD0FA against white is 1.39:1 and against black is 15.07:1. This does not meet AA requirements on white. Use it on dark backgrounds where it achieves 15.07:1, or use it exclusively for decorative purposes.
The complementary colour #DCFAD1 creates maximum visual tension when paired with #EFD0FA. For more harmonious color combinations, use the analogous colours #DAD1FA and #FAD1F1, which sit 30 degrees on either side of the hue wheel. What is HEX to RGB, HSL, CMYK color conversion
Converting from HEX to RGB, HSL, CMYK translates a color value between two different color models. Different color models are used in web design (HEX, RGB), print (CMYK), and color theory (HSL, HSV).
